SLOUGH BOROUGH COUNCIL
THE BOROUGH OF SLOUGH WAITING RESTRICTIONS AND PARKING PLACES (CONSOLIDATION) ORDER 2017
(AMENDMENT NO. 37) ORDER 2024 (Order 22 of 2024) (PROPOSED ORDER)
Sections 1, 45, 46 and 53 of the Road Traffic Regulation Act 1984 and Regulation 7 of the Local
Authorities Traffic Orders (Procedure) (England and Wales) Regulations 1996 as amended.
1. SLOUGH BOROUGH COUNCIL gives notice that it proposes to make an Order under sections 1, 45, 46 and 53 of the Road Traffic Regulation
Act 1984 and any other enabling powers. The effects of the Order are set out below.
2. A new “BS2” parking zone would be created for parking in selected areas of the carriageway covering all of Baylis Road, all of Bradley Road,
all of Carmathen Road, all of Leeds Road and all of Oakley Crescent.
3. The Proposed Order would introduce resident parking places and waiting restrictions operating on all days and at all times in these roads,
with 1 hour limited waiting, with no return within 1 hour, operating 8am to 7pm on Mondays to Sundays inclusive in Bradley Road. No waiting
restriction would also be introduced in Pool Lane and part of Stoke Poges Lane.
Properties eligible for the issue of permits are set out in the Schedule below.
